Cookies and similar technologies
Cookies are small text files stored on your computer or mobile device. Some cookies we set enable Foxglove features and functionality such as signing in, and are unique to your account or your browser. Session-based cookies last only while your browser is open and are automatically deleted when you close your browser. Persistent cookies last until you or your browser deletes them or until they expire.
Foxglove uses cookies to provide, secure, and improve our Services, and to develop new features and functionality. Subject to your cookie preferences, we also allow analytics and advertising providers to set cookies on our website. These entities may use cookies, web beacons, device identifiers, and other technologies to collect information about your use of our Services and other websites and applications, including your IP address, operating system, web browser, mobile network information, pages viewed, time spent on pages or in apps, links clicked, and conversion information. This information may be used by Foxglove and others to, among other things, analyze and track data, determine the popularity of certain content, deliver and measure advertising, and better understand your activity.
Our emails may contain a pixel tag, a small, transparent image that can tell us whether you opened the email and the IP address from which the image was requested. We use this pixel tag to understand engagement with our email communications and to make them more effective.
